What Does a Courseware Developer Do? Key Skills, Roles, and Career Guide

by | Jan 2, 2026 | Blog


What Does a Courseware developer Do? Key Skills, Roles, and Career Guide

Introduction: exploring the Role of a Courseware Developer in⁣ edtech

In ⁢the rapidly ‍evolving landscape of education technology, the⁢ role of a‍ Courseware⁤ Developer ⁣has become essential at universities, colleges, and schools. As educational institutions invest in digital change, ⁤courseware developers shape the future of ⁢learning by creating engaging, interactive, and accessible ⁤learning materials. If you’re considering a rewarding career in education technology, ‍read⁤ on ⁢to discover what a‌ courseware developer does, the key skills you‍ need, ​typical responsibilities, and practical tips for launching⁣ a successful career in this exciting⁣ field.

What Is a Courseware Developer?

A Courseware Developer is a specialist in ‍designing, developing, and‍ updating digital learning content, commonly known as courseware, for online or ‍hybrid education ⁣platforms. This role ⁤bridges the gap between academic subject matter experts and technology, ensuring that​ digital learning resources are instructional, interactive, and user-pleasant. Courseware developers often collaborate with curriculum designers, multimedia specialists, and ​educators to produce high-quality e-learning modules, assessments, and supporting materials tailored to diverse learners.

Why Are Courseware Developers Important in Higher ‍Education and Schools?

  • They enable the ⁤transition from customary classroom settings to ⁢digital or ‌hybrid learning.
  • They⁣ ensure educational content aligns with pedagogical⁤ goals and⁣ technological standards.
  • They enhance student engagement through ⁤multimedia, interactive⁢ simulations,⁣ and adaptive learning technologies.

Key Responsibilities of a Courseware Developer

Courseware developers play a multi-faceted role in the educational technology⁣ ecosystem. Here are the⁢ primary responsibilities:

  • Instructional design: Collaborate with subject matter ⁤experts to structure digital lessons, lessons plans, and assessments aligned to curriculum requirements.
  • content Development: Write, edit, and adapt learning materials, ensuring clarity, accessibility, ⁤and engagement for all learners.
  • Multimedia Integration: Incorporate audio, video, graphics, animations, and interactive elements to enrich the learning experience.
  • Authoring Tool Proficiency: Use e-learning development tools (such as​ Articulate Storyline, Adobe Captivate, etc.) and Learning Management Systems (LMS) to build ​and deploy interactive courses.
  • Technical ⁣Quality Assurance: ‌Test courses across⁢ devices and platforms,⁢ troubleshoot issues, and ensure technical compatibility and usability.
  • Accessibility Compliance: Design content that meets accessibility standards (like WCAG), ensuring inclusivity for all students.
  • Continuous Advancement: Analyze learner feedback‍ and assessment data to iterate and update course​ materials for better learning outcomes.

Essential Skills for Courseware Developers

To thrive as a courseware developer in educational technology,you’ll need a blend of technical,creative,and pedagogical skills. Here are the most important abilities you ‍should cultivate:

1.Instructional Design⁤ Expertise

  • Understanding of learning theories and pedagogical frameworks (e.g., Bloom’s Taxonomy, ADDIE model).
  • Ability‌ to break down complex ⁤topics into manageable, learner-focused modules.
  • Assessment and evaluation design skills.

2. Technical Proficiency

  • Familiarity with e-learning authoring tools (Articulate⁤ Storyline, Adobe Captivate, Camtasia, etc.).
  • Experience with Learning Management Systems (e.g., Moodle, blackboard, Canvas).
  • Basic coding or web development knowledge ​(HTML5,CSS,JavaScript can be ‍favorable).

3. Multimedia and Graphic Design ‌Skills

  • Ability to create and ​edit audio, video, infographics, and animations.
  • Understanding‍ of visual and learning design principles to improve‌ user interface and experience.

4. Soft Skills and Collaboration

  • Strong written and verbal dialog.
  • Collaboration with subject matter experts, faculty, and stakeholders.
  • Project​ management⁤ and time management skills.
  • Problem-solving‌ and adaptability in rapidly changing environments.

Typical⁤ Career Path⁤ and Roles in Education Technology

The career trajectory for a courseware developer can ‌be diverse and rewarding. Here are some common pathways:

  • Entry-level: Junior Courseware or eLearning Designer supporting content creation and basic course assembly.
  • Mid-Level: Courseware Developer leading development projects, collaborating closely with faculty, and⁤ managing content ​updates.
  • Senior-Level: Senior⁢ Instructional Designer, E-learning Team Lead, or ‌Learning Technology Specialist ⁣managing teams⁢ and overseeing large-scale digital curriculum projects.
  • Specialization: Some professionals specialize‌ further in areas such as accessibility, multimedia production, or curriculum strategy.

Benefits⁣ of Working as a Courseware Developer

This career offers numerous advantages, making it an attractive choice for tech-savvy‌ educators and⁣ creative professionals‌ alike:

  • Impact: directly contribute to the quality and accessibility of education for hundreds or‌ thousands of learners.
  • Creativity: Blend technology⁤ and creativity to solve educational challenges‌ in innovative ways.
  • Flexibility: Opportunities for remote work and freelance or ⁤contract​ positions.
  • Professional Growth: Constantly learn new technologies, teaching strategies, and design methodologies.
  • Stability: Education technology continues to expand, offering stable and fulfilling job prospects.

Practical Tips for aspiring Courseware Developers

If you’re eager to start or transition into a courseware development role in universities, colleges, or schools, consider these actionable steps:

1. build⁢ Your Portfolio

  • Create sample e-learning modules using popular authoring tools.
  • Showcase diverse ⁤media integration: ​quizzes, videos, animations, and⁣ accessible design.

2. Gain Relevant Experience

  • Volunteer for​ course development​ projects‍ or internships at educational institutions.
  • freelance with educational startups or non-profits to build hands-on expertise.

3.Expand ⁤Your Technical Skills

  • Take online courses in instructional design, HTML5 authoring, or multimedia ⁣production.
  • Stay ​updated on emerging trends in education technology and learning analytics.

4. Develop Soft Skills

  • Practice clear communication and active⁤ listening in team settings.
  • Learn project management basics to streamline development timelines.

5. grow Your Network

  • Attend EdTech conferences, webinars, and workshops to meet industry ⁣professionals.
  • Join education technology groups or ⁣associations relevant to your region or ‌expertise.

FAQs:​ Common Questions About the Courseware Developer Role

What ‌education ​do you need⁣ to become a courseware developer?

Most roles require a bachelor’s ⁣degree in education, instructional design, educational technology, or a related field. Advanced positions‍ may prefer a master’s degree or ‍related certifications.

Do courseware developers need programming skills?

Basic knowledge of HTML, CSS, or scripting can be beneficial but ⁣is not always mandatory. Proficiency in authoring tools and multimedia design is often more important.

Can you work remotely as a⁤ courseware developer?

Yes, many institutions and EdTech companies offer remote or hybrid work options ⁣for courseware developers, expanding your‍ opportunities regardless of location.

What makes a strong courseware developer candidate?

Strong instructional design foundations, creativity, technical aptitude, understanding of accessibility, and​ the ability to work collaboratively are all highly valued.

Conclusion: Is a career as a Courseware Developer Right for You?

As universities, colleges, and schools continue to implement cutting-edge ⁤educational technologies, the need for talented‍ courseware developers will only grow. If you’re passionate about education, excited by technology, and eager to make meaningful contributions, this career offers a dynamic and impactful pathway. By mastering ‍the essential skills,⁣ gaining hands-on experience, and building a compelling‍ portfolio, you can stand out in this competitive yet rewarding field. Your work⁤ as a courseware developer not only empowers learners but also shapes the ⁣future ⁤of education.

Ready to take your first step into educational technology? ⁢Start building your expertise and let your creativity and technical skills pave the way for a fulfilling career as a courseware developer.